The Unparalleled Diversity of Africa’s Landscape

One of the defining reasons Africa is the best choice for travel is the sheer variety of its landscapes. No other continent encompasses such striking contrasts within its borders. In the north, the Sahara Desert stretches across 11 countries, a vast golden sea of sand dunes punctuated by ancient caravan towns and fertile oases. This desert, with its silence and immensity, offers an otherworldly experience that appeals to travelers seeking solitude and reflection. Adventurers can ride camels along historic routes, camp under star-studded skies, and explore ancient rock art that reveals stories of civilizations long past.

Shifting southward, the geography transforms dramatically. The Great Rift Valley, a natural wonder visible from space, carves through Eastern Africa, creating a dramatic landscape of escarpments, volcanic peaks, and freshwater lakes. Here, Lake Malawi, Lake Tanganyika, and Lake Victoria teem with biodiversity and offer opportunities for water-based adventures like snorkeling, kayaking, and fishing. Meanwhile, Mount Kilimanjaro in Tanzania, Africa’s tallest peak, challenges hikers from around the world with its snow-capped summit standing tall above rolling savannahs.

Coastal Africa presents yet another dimension. The Indian Ocean islands of Zanzibar, Seychelles, and Mauritius are paradise escapes, blending soft white sands with vibrant coral reefs. These destinations are ideal for couples seeking romance, divers in search of marine treasures, and families craving relaxation by crystal-clear waters. In contrast, South Africa’s Garden Route offers rugged cliffs, lush forests, and serene lagoons, making it one of the most scenic road trip destinations globally.

Then, deep in Central Africa, dense rainforests spread across countries like the Democratic Republic of Congo and Gabon. These forests, among the planet’s most important carbon sinks, are home to endangered species such as western lowland gorillas, forest elephants, and rare bird species. The experience of trekking through these jungles, hearing the calls of unseen creatures, and catching glimpses of elusive primates is nothing short of transformative.

It is this diversity—from deserts to jungles, from coastlines to mountains—that confirms Africa as the best choice for travel. Unlike other regions where experiences can be repetitive, Africa ensures that every journey across its vast lands is distinct, surprising, and deeply memorable.

Iconic Wildlife Encounters: Africa’s Global Magnet

For many travelers, the defining reason Africa is the best choice for travel is its wildlife. The continent offers opportunities for encounters that are unparalleled anywhere else on Earth. Africa’s ecosystems provide a home to the “Big Five”—lion, elephant, buffalo, leopard, and rhinoceros—as well as countless other species that have inspired generations of explorers, photographers, and conservationists.

The African safari remains one of the most iconic travel experiences. In Kenya and Tanzania, the Serengeti and Maasai Mara host the Great Migration, where millions of wildebeests and zebras cross rivers and plains in a perilous journey in search of fresh pastures. This natural phenomenon, often described as the greatest wildlife show on Earth, captures the raw essence of survival and the intricate balance of ecosystems. Witnessing a river crossing, where crocodiles lie in wait and predators lurk nearby, leaves travelers with memories that last a lifetime.

In Southern Africa, Botswana’s Okavango Delta offers a unique safari setting. Here, water-based safaris in mokoros (traditional canoes) glide through channels lined with papyrus, bringing visitors face-to-face with hippos, elephants, and a dazzling variety of birdlife. South Africa’s Kruger National Park, one of the continent’s most accessible reserves, provides world-class infrastructure, making it ideal for families and first-time safari-goers. Private reserves surrounding Kruger offer luxury experiences, with lodges blending comfort and wilderness immersion seamlessly.

Beyond the savannahs, Africa also provides intimate encounters with endangered species. In Uganda and Rwanda, travelers can trek into misty mountain forests to observe gorillas in their natural habitat. Sitting quietly a few meters away from a silverback and his family, watching them interact in ways so familiar to humans, is often described as a profoundly humbling experience. Similarly, Madagascar’s lemurs, unique to the island, fascinate visitors with their playful behavior and haunting calls.

Marine wildlife adds another dimension to Africa’s appeal. The warm waters of the Indian Ocean harbor dolphins, manta rays, and whale sharks, while South Africa’s coast is renowned for seasonal whale migrations. In Mozambique, divers can swim with gentle whale sharks and giant manta rays, while in Egypt’s Red Sea, vibrant coral reefs attract snorkelers and divers from around the globe.

Africa’s role as the world’s premier wildlife destination cements its position as the best choice for travel. These encounters are not staged or artificial; they are authentic, raw, and deeply connected to the survival of species and ecosystems. For travelers seeking meaningful and unforgettable experiences, Africa stands unmatched.
